Deluge nears inner Bangkok
Governor keeps a brave face as more zones, roads swamped in capital
Flood water is now closing in on Bangkok's inner zone, the mostprotected area, since about 16,000 million cubic metres of water started ravaging the Chao Phraya basin a few months ago.
